Default what do you think this is worth thread 68 camaro

1968 camaro coupe
primer black ( horribly done too , you can tell in the picture , i actually thought it to be rattle canned )
fuel sump
mini tubbed
weld wheels
newish tires
body is good but things like the doors and fenders, hood and trunk all need to be aligned ( im picky about that and they are all off )
all the glass is good
original sb car but has a 454 with a cam and a quadra jet now , nothing fancy under the hood
new exhaust was run under the car , headers, to true duals with flowmasters
stock turbo 350 trans with a b&m shifter thats fubar
ford 9 inch rear end spool with 4.11 gears
stock suspension with slapper bars
no front grill , headlights or bumper
runs n drives
interior is completly shot, and i mean every piece basically needs to be replaced just ragged out
use to have a cage in it that was cut out and removed
does have working stock gauges
center console is junk too , front seats there but bad shape, rear seats gone
i was told the only a small bit of rust in the floor pans but its been patched before
trunks suposse to be solid as well as door pillars, a pillars, quarters and under the front windsheild
(i asked about those spots specifically)
stock hood with a blended in cowl , looks ok from the front back and sides but underneath its obvious it not a real pin on cowl hood
i feel hes a little bit high on the car and after weeks of contact with him back and forth he hasnt budged on his price.
i want the car , he wants to sell it , i want to make him a fair cash offer and not be insulting

what do you think its worth ?

Im going to try to throw a # at it , but cars are worth what someone is willing to pay. I paid 2400.00 for my 68 about 8 yrs age. It had a 305 and a crapped out TH350. The interior was pretty much shot and I had to replace 75% of the sheetmetal to get it right. I would guess the guy wants 12-15 grand for it because they are XXXXX.XX dollars on Barrett jackson. Real world I would pay 6-8K for it and feel good about it, If it is as you have stated. Whats he asking?
